Transaction 05448367bef5ed06ae71a2e10ed6e34ef126d33870812eb1cab4ccc18ec5ab90
1 Input
1 Output
-
05448367bef5ed06ae71a2e10ed6e34ef126d33870812eb1cab4ccc18ec5ab90:0
- value
- 672635
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ca3ad33653e2a9fcb986760b44b1a1a0c59a0ea7 OP_EQUAL
- address
- 3L8JtXfPKhDqwcA1acPYgCMZLTf4u2jiGJ